registry/base-learn/SKILL.md
--- name: base-learn description: Structured curriculum for building onchain: Ethereum fundamentals, Solidity, app development, tools, and token development. metadata: source: llms.txt source_url: https://docs.base.org/learn/llms.txt generated: 2026-02-18T07:26:36.537Z --- # https://docs.base.org/learn/llms.txt > Structured curriculum for building onchain: Ethereum fundamentals, Solidity, app development, tools, and token development. Structured curriculum for building onchain: Ethereum
npx skillsauth add hk-vk/skills registry/base-learnInstall this skill globally with one command. Works with Claude Code, Cursor, and Windsurf.
3 of 9 scanners reported clean
Some scanners were skipped, did not run, or reported a non-clean status. Review each row below.
Structured curriculum for building onchain: Ethereum fundamentals, Solidity, app development, tools, and token development.
Structured curriculum for building onchain: Ethereum fundamentals, Solidity, app development, tools, and token development.
Core Concepts
Understanding the Onchain Tech Stack
Web2 vs Onchain (Wallets/Identity/Gas/Nodes/Frontend/Onramps/Social/AI)
Development Flow
Introduction
Developer Overview
Applications
Gas Use
EVM Diagram
Guide to Base
Frontend Setup
Writing to Contracts
Reading & Displaying Data
Account Abstraction
Cross‑Chain Development
Finance
Deploy with Fleek
Intro to Solidity
Contracts & Basic Functions
Deploying to a Testnet
Control Structures
Storage
Arrays
Mappings
Advanced Functions
Structs
Inheritance
Imports
Errors
The new Keyword
Interfaces
Events
Address & Payable
Deploy with Foundry
Setup with Base
Testing Smart Contracts
Verify Contract with Basescan
Random Numbers
Setup & Overview
Testing with TypeScript
Etherscan
Hardhat Deploy
Verifying Contracts
Mainnet Forking
Tools & Testing
Intro to Tokens
Minimal Tokens
ERC‑20 Tokens
ERC‑721 Tokens
NFT Guides
Reference these resources when working with https://docs.base.org/learn/llms.txt.
documentation
Dockhand documentation and resources. Use this skill when working with Dockhand or when the user mentions dockhand.
development
Element Plus - A Vue 3 based component library documentation and resources. Use this skill when working with Element Plus - A Vue 3 based component library or when the user mentions element plus - a vue 3 based component library.
documentation
Documentation for LangSmith, Fleet, and our open source packages.
testing
To get your plan id, you need to first create a plan in the **Manage Pricing** section on your whop page.